Bela ist ein Skigebiet in Semic, Semic, SI. Es hat 6 km Pisten, 5 Lifte und reicht bis auf 698 m Höhe. Die Pisten teilen sich auf in 2 km leicht, 4 km mittel und 0 km schwer.
